Music Broadcast Limited has received an income tax demand order of ₹24.46 lakh under Section 156 of the Income-Tax Act, 1961 for assessment year 2010-11. The company disclosed this development to stock exchanges under Regulation 30 of SEBI Listing Regulations on March 30, 2026.
Tax Demand Details
The demand order was issued by the Office of Assistant Commissioner of Income Tax, Circle 14(1)(1), Mumbai. The order, dated March 27, 2026, was received by the company on March 30, 2026 at approximately 03:59 P.M. from the Tax Department by a company official.

Company's Response and Impact Assessment
Music Broadcast Limited has indicated that it will file an appeal against the tax demand order. The company has assessed that there is no material impact on its financials, operations or other activities due to this order.
Based on preliminary assessment and legal advice received, the company believes it has reasonable grounds and merits in the matter. Music Broadcast Limited stated it has a reasonable chance of success in the proposed appeal and accordingly does not expect any material adverse financial impact at this stage.
Regulatory Compliance
The disclosure was made in compliance with SEBI Master Circular HO/49/14/14(7)2025-CFD-POD2/1/3762/2026 dated January 30, 2026, as amended, read with Regulation 30 of Listing Regulations and SEBI Circular No. SEBI/HO/CFD/CFD-PoD-2/P/CIR/2025/25 dated February 25, 2025.
The information was communicated to both NSE and BSE as part of the company's ongoing disclosure obligations under securities regulations.
